BUSCH, O.P.
Dominican Sister of Peace, Sister Rita Busch, died at Mount Carmel East Hospital, Columbus, OH on Monday, January 25, 2021. She was born in Pittsburgh, PA and in 1956 entered the Congregation of St. Mary of the Springs, now the Dominican Sisters of Peace.
Sister Rita earned her Bachelor’s Degree, majoring in secondary education from Ohio Dominican University and a Master’s Degree in Business Education from Hunter College in New York. She taught in schools in Ohio, Pennsylvania and New York. She served as Treasurer at both Albertus Magnus College in New Haven, CT and at Ohio Dominican University, Columbus, OH. She served as secretary to Bishop Edward Hermann and was Administrative Assistant in the Department of Religious Education, Diocese of Columbus, OH. She was an Administrative Assistant at St. Mary’s Parish in Lancaster, OH and was the Development Director for the Congregation of St. Mary of the Springs.
She was preceded in death by her parents, Frank and Othelia Aschenbrenner Busch, and her sisters, Mary Elizabeth Busch and Claire B. Schweibinz Meredith. She is survived by a niece and nephew, a grandniece and nephew, and her friend, Janice Wilson.
Funeral services and burial at St. Joseph Cemetery are private. A Memorial Service will be held at a later date.
